I need help with the following math problem:
"The equation describes the height (in feet) of a ball tossed up in the air at 26 feet per second from a height of 105 feet above the ground. In how many seconds will the ball hit the ground? Express your answer as a decimal rounded to the nearest tenth."

You can put this solution on YOUR website! "The equation describes the height (in feet) of a ball tossed up in the air at 26 feet per second from a height of 105 feet above the ground.
In how many seconds will the ball hit the ground? Express your answer as a decimal rounded to the nearest tenth."
:
When it hits the ground y=0, therefore:
Use the quadratic formula; a=-16; b=26; c=105
I got a positive solution: t=3.5 seconds
